Invisible to Radar: Contributions of International Law to Combat Invasive Species in Mexico and Tamaulipas
In the last decades has been remarkable progress in international law to assist in the conservation of the environment. Several international agreements have been signed by Mexico to stem the Invasive Species Challenge. This article analyzes the effectiveness of two international agreements
